How guys

Got a media centre with two tuner cards and i am splitting the aerial using a standard aerial splitter from ******.

It seems that one of the tuner cards is happy but the image on the other tuner card is breaking up. Seems like the signal is deterating cause its being split.

Anyone know of a loss-less spliter i can get?

Going to do some more testing and try to work it out further, any suggestions?

Unless you get an amplifier to distribute the signal, you're not going to get a 'lossless splitter'. It's a passive device, it supplies two ouputs from one input. Stands to reason it's going to knock 3dB off the signal.
